I still feel old when I think about OU football player Xavier Robinson being the grandson of former (one-year) OU basketball player David "Snake" Greasham. Snake graduated from high school in 1977 from Star-Spencer and came to OU that fall. Unfortunately, he only lasted that one year and wound up at a couple of small colleges in Oklahoma until he was in his mid-20's.
